Where do people stay when they go to Crater Lake?

If you’re hoping to stay in one of the in-park accommodations at Crater Lake National Park, you’ll need to plan ahead! The Lodge, The Cabins, and Mazama Campground are often fully booked months in advance, so be sure to reserve your spot well in advance.

The views from and around the lodge are breathtaking and worth the visit alone. There are trails on both sides of the lodge, making it easy to explore the lake and see it from different perspectives. We paid extra for a lakeview room and felt like it was 100% worth the cost.

Rim Drive is a beautiful, scenic drive that circles Crater Lake in Oregon. The drive is about 33 miles long and takes about two hours to complete, not counting any stops you make along the way. Along the drive, you’ll have stunning views of the lake, as well as Mt. Mazama, the volcano that created the lake. There are also several places to stop and explore, including several short hikes, lookout points, and the Rim Village Visitor Center.
